Visual Clarity with x v d o
Some color management systems, like X-Rite, don't quite get along with what's called HDR mode. This is because HDR uses a much wider range of colors, while the built-in color settings for X-Rite are based on an older, more limited color range. For screens that aren't the special kind that lights up each pixel individually, like most laptop screens, it's generally not a good idea to turn on HDR. This is because most of these screens simply can't show the full range of colors that HDR is designed for. Looking at X-Ray Information and x v d o
For very early stages of development, like in very young embryos, a rather high amount of X-ray exposure, which is more than a certain level, could unfortunately cause them to not survive. Also, high levels of X-ray exposure might lead to issues with growth, a smaller head size, and even problems with thinking abilities later on. Studies have looked into these effects to help us understand the risks better.
